class <%= controller_class_name %>Controller < ApplicationController
open_id_consumer :required => [:email, :nickname], :optional => [:fullname, :dob, :gender, :country]
def index
@title = 'Welcome'
end
def begin
# If the URL was unusable (either because of network conditions,
# a server error, or that the response returned was not an OpenID
# identity page), the library will return HTTP_FAILURE or PARSE_ERROR.
# Let the user know that the URL is unusable.
case open_id_response.status
when OpenID::SUCCESS
# The URL was a valid identity URL. Now we just need to send a redirect
# to the server using the redirect_url the library created for us.
# redirect to the server
redirect_to open_id_response.redirect_url((request.protocol + request.host_with_port + '/'), url_for(:action => 'complete'))
else
flash[:error] = "Unable to find openid server for <q>#{params[:openid_url]}</q>"
render :action => :index
end
end
def complete
case open_id_response.status
when OpenID::FAILURE
# In the case of failure, if info is non-nil, it is the
# URL that we were verifying. We include it in the error
# message to help the user figure out what happened.
if open_id_response.identity_url
flash[:message] = "Verification of #{open_id_response.identity_url} failed. "
else
flash[:message] = "Verification failed. "
end
flash[:message] += open_id_response.msg.to_s
when OpenID::SUCCESS
# Success means that the transaction completed without
# error. If info is nil, it means that the user cancelled
# the verification.
flash[:message] = "You have successfully verified #{open_id_response.identity_url} as your identity."
if open_id_fields.any?
flash[:message] << "<hr /> With simple registration fields:<br/>"
open_id_fields.each {|k,v| flash[:message] << "<br /><b>#{k}</b>: #{v}"}
end
when OpenID::CANCEL
flash[:message] = "Verification cancelled."
else
flash[:message] = "Unknown response status: #{open_id_response.status}"
end
redirect_to :action => 'index'
end
end

class <%= class_name %> < ActiveRecord::Migration
def self.up
create_table "open_id_associations", :force => true do |t|
t.column "server_url", :binary
t.column "handle", :string
t.column "secret", :binary
t.column "issued", :integer
t.column "lifetime", :integer
t.column "assoc_type", :string
end
create_table "open_id_nonces", :force => true do |t|
t.column "nonce", :string
t.column "created", :integer
end
create_table "open_id_settings", :force => true do |t|
t.column "setting", :string
t.column "value", :binary
end
end
def self.down
drop_table "open_id_associations"
drop_table "open_id_nonces"
drop_table "open_id_settings"
end
end
